‘BPF trying to gain political mileage over Bengtol’

GUWAHATI, March 23: The police firing incident at Bengtol in Chirang district can be compared to the Jalianwala Bagh massacre, where innocent people lost their lives in both cases. However, in spite of the gravity of the situation, the Hagrama Mohilary-led Bodoland People’s Front (BPF) has been trying to gain political mileage from the incident.
This was stated in a press release by the Bodoland People’s Progressive Front (BPPF) today. The BPPF also stated that in spite of the BPF’s alliance in the Tarun Gogoi-led Asom Government and in spite of having 12 MLAs in the Assembly and three ministers in the Cabinet, Bodoland Territorial Council (BTC) Hagrama Mohilary and Transport Minister Chandan Brahma have failed to raise the issue in the House.
